Replace Brake Line?
Hello,
Last night I was driving home from work on the highway in my 1997 Taurus. I hit the brakes and I had full pressure for a couple of seconds and then the peddle hit the floor. I managed to get home using the e-brake. Fluid was leaking from under the driver’s side door. My question is has anyone replaced one of these lines, how hard is it, and what tools will I need? Thank you for any suggestions, Rumsford |

Re: Replace Brake Line?
You will need some brake line wrenches.
Remove the complete line and go to the parts place and have them fix you up with what you need. You may need to couple several lines together. Depending on wht line and how bad it all is rusted up. Get a sercvice manual on bleeding brakes and follow instructions. Good Luck MT

Re: Replace Brake Line?
That just happened to me on mine last fall. I just went ahead and replaced both lines from just behind the front wheel to the rear valve above the axle. Might as well do them both while you are down there or you most likely will be doing the other one shortly. They tend to start leaking where the steel bracket is attached to both the lines.
